Yep, go to appearance settings and select an icon theme (I recommend Tango). Never got around to figuring out why an icon theme isn't selected by default. That needs to be investigated. |
Thanks, works great :) Should we keep this open as a bug, or close it as my question was answered? |
Let's keep it open to track. Definitely something worth fixing. |
are the icons actually missing, or just sized so they aren't displaying by default? I've had a few chroots (with xfce) that I needed to change desktop theme or viewing preferences before the folder or program icons became visible (on the ARM). |
@tedm, it's just that no theme is enabled. |
right, just go to applications / settings / appearance / icons and change from GNOME to one of the other 3 options, and icons show up right away. |
Fixed in master for new chroots. |
